Section 2 - General Information The Cirvo Compression System The Cirvo Compression System consists of a compression device, the Cirvo Compression Device (Figures 2 & 3) and an AC Charger (Figure 4). The system is designed to provide compression to the calf area to assist blood flow in the venous or arterial system.
sequential compression therapy when other compression options are not available, cannot be used, or have failed to aid in venous leg ulcer healing after prolonged compression therapy4. The Cirvo Compression System has been specifically designed to address the limitations of existing sequential compression systems. The Cirvo Compression Device is portable, quiet, and does not have tubes and cables, allowing the patient to remain mobile during therapy and potentially enhancing compliance with the therapy.

• • • • Electromagnetic interference may occur in the vicinity of other household appliances and/or electronic equipment. Move the device away from other appliances and /or electronic devices if interference occurs. Electromagnetic interference/disturbance may also occur if Cirvo Device is in the vicinity of the following sources of electromagnetic disturbances: Diathermy, Lithotripsy, Electromagnetic anti-theft systems and metal detectors.

Fitting Figure 10. Placement – Loosen Strap; Grasp handles. Place around leg. Snap to fasten 1. 2. 3. 4. 5. Physician will instruct the patient in proper fitting the first time. Loosen all hook and loop straps completely. Pull the magnetic clasp apart by grasping the handles and pulling the two flaps of the clasp away from each other. Center the controller unit onto your calf area as illustrated in Figure 8, approximately 1” below the back of your knee.

Section 9 - Specifications and Performance Technical Specifications All Dimensions are Approximations (Inches) - Controller Unit: 5 ½ x 2 ¾ x 1 ¼ Size - Compression Plate Pad: 6 ¾ x 7 ½ (Curved) - Velcro Straps: 8 ½ ~10 oz Weight Battery 7.4VDC, 750mAH, Rechargeable Lithium Polymer Recharge Time ~2Hrs Mains Supply AC Adapter, 12Vdc x 2A Active Mode Sequential Compression Pressure 40-60 mmHg Dwell 30 – 120 seconds Water Ingress IPX4 Dust Ingress IP5X Enclosures IP54 Frequency of Transmission 2.4 GHz – 2.
Section 10 - Storage and Handling • • • • • • • • Storage parameters as follows: a. Temperatures between -25oC to +5oC (-13oF – 41oF) and b. +5oC to +35oC (41oF – 95oF) at relative humidity up to 90%, non-condensing; c. >35oC to 70oC at a water vapour pressure up to 50 hPa Operation parameters as follows: d. Temperatures between +5oC to +40oC (50oF – 104oF) e. Relative Humidity (RH) range of 15 % to 90 % non-condensing; f. Atmospheric pressure range of 700 hPa to 1060 hPa; Avoid excessive heat and cold.
